Overview
Post-communist Romanian residential areas look like mushrooms after a good rain. They grew randomly or in clusters, extremely diverse and equally poisonous. The theoretical research identified housing models that not only use the earth as a warm protective blanket, but as a way to pay respect to the environment. Covering a house with soil and grass or sinking it into the ground is less violent to the eye, provides a healthier environment for its inhabitants and offers new possibilities in landscape design. Besides the environmental advantages, the approach can provide local identity and affiliation. The study was conducted in order to identify the possibility of implementation of a vernacular typology of housing in the contemporary society.
